Term Loan Percentage definition

Term Loan Percentage means, for each Lender, the percentage of the Term Loan Commitments represented by such Lender’s Term Loan Commitment or, if the Term Loan Commitments have been terminated or have expired, the percentage held by such Lender of the aggregate principal amount of all Term Loans then outstanding.
Term Loan Percentage means, as to any Term Loan Lender, after the applicable Term Loans are made, the ratio of (a) the outstanding principal balance of such Term Loan or Term Loans of such Term Loan Lender to (b) the aggregate outstanding principal balance of all such Term Loans of all Term Loan Lenders.
Term Loan Percentage of a Tranche of Term Loans shall mean, at any time, a fraction (expressed as a percentage), the numerator of which is equal to the aggregate outstanding principal amount of all Term Loans of such Tranche at such time and the denominator of which is equal to the aggregate outstanding principal amount of all Term Loans of all Tranches at such time.

More Definitions of Term Loan Percentage

Term Loan Percentage as to any Term Loan Lender at any time, the percentage which (a) such Lender’s Term Loans then outstanding constitutes of (b) the sum of all of the Term Loans then outstanding.
Term Loan Percentage as to any Term Loan Lender at any time, the percentage which such Lender’s Term Loan Commitment then constitutes of the aggregate Term Loan Commitments (or, at any time after the Amendment No. 3 Effective Date, the percentage which the aggregate principal amount of such Lender’s Term Loan then outstanding constitutes of the aggregate principal amount of the Term Loans then outstanding).
Term Loan Percentage means, with respect to any Term Loan Lender at any time, the percentage of the total outstanding principal balance of the Term Loans represented by the outstanding principal balance of such Term Loan Lender’s Term Loans.
Term Loan Percentage means with respect to any Term Loan Lender, the percentage specified opposite such Term Loan Lender’s name in the column entitled “Term Loan Percentage” on Schedule 1.2, as adjusted from time to time in accordance with the terms hereof.
Term Loan Percentage means any or all of the Term A-1 Loan Percentage, the Term A-2 Loan Percentage and the Term B Loan Percentage, as the context requires.
Term Loan Percentage means, at any time, as to any Term Lender, a fraction (expressed as a percentage), the numerator of which is equal to the aggregate outstanding principal amount of the Term Loan Commitments (or after the Effective Date, all Term Loans) of such Term Lender at such time and the denominator of which is equal to the aggregate outstanding principal amount of the Term Loan Commitments (or after the Effective Date, all Term Loans) of all Term Lenders.
Term Loan Percentage. With respect to any Bank, the percentage equivalent of a fraction, the numerator of which is the amount of the Term Loan Commitment of such Bank and the denominator of which is the sum of the Term Loan Commitments of all the Banks.
